13 yr old steals credit card from father but has better things
Somebody should tell Senator Jon Kyl (Arizona Repuplican) who along with a few friends pushed the Unlawful Internet Gaming and Enforcement Act through congress to law riding on a bill about homeland security (which after 911 almost any of these are sure to pass) on the last day of the session when most of the potential voters had already gone home, that if he truly was worried about the reason he used for pushing this law through: to prevent children from stealing their parent's credit cards for the purpose of funding online gambling endeavors (unless they wanted to bet on the horses or the lotteries, they are still okay ... no small coincidence they are both gambling entities located in the states and very visible in DC), that he needn't have bothered to take away yet another freedom of the American people. That simply isn't the way kids think when it comes to stealing a credit card. They have other things in mind and young Ralph Hardy of Newark Texas is living proof of such matters.
